use std::os::unix::io::AsRawFd;
use nix::errno::Errno;
use thiserror::Error;
use crate::bindings::v4l2_jpegcompression;
#[doc(hidden)]
mod ioctl {
use crate::bindings::v4l2_jpegcompression;
nix::ioctl_read!(vidioc_g_jpegcomp, b'V', 61, v4l2_jpegcompression);
nix::ioctl_write_ptr!(vidioc_s_jpegcomp, b'V', 62, v4l2_jpegcompression);
}
#[derive(Debug, Error)]
pub enum GJpegCompError {
#[error("ioctl error: {0}")]
IoctlError(Errno),
}
impl From<GJpegCompError> for Errno {
fn from(err: GJpegCompError) -> Self {
match err {
GJpegCompError::IoctlError(e) => e,
}
}
}
pub fn g_jpegcomp<O: From<v4l2_jpegcompression>>(fd: &impl AsRawFd) -> Result<O, GJpegCompError> {
let mut jpegcomp: v4l2_jpegcompression = Default::default();
match unsafe { ioctl::vidioc_g_jpegcomp(fd.as_raw_fd(), &mut jpegcomp) } {
Ok(_) => Ok(O::from(jpegcomp)),
Err(e) => Err(GJpegCompError::IoctlError(e)),
}
}
pub fn s_jpegcomp<I: Into<v4l2_jpegcompression>>(
fd: &impl AsRawFd,
jpegcomp: I,
) -> Result<(), GJpegCompError> {
let jpegcomp: v4l2_jpegcompression = jpegcomp.into();
match unsafe { ioctl::vidioc_s_jpegcomp(fd.as_raw_fd(), &jpegcomp) } {
Ok(_) => Ok(()),
Err(e) => Err(GJpegCompError::IoctlError(e)),
}
}
